Strawberry SliceAWAYUKI Gin brings together three Japanese strawberry varieties with distinct aromatic characters. Awayuki is known for its pale blush colour and gentle sweetness, Pearl White for its almost ivory appearance, and Kotoka for a deeper red fruit character. Using the actual berries rather than a generic flavouring allows the gin to move between fresh flesh, soft blossom and a faint seed-like tartness. Bottled at 44% ABV, it retains a genuine dry-gin frame beneath the fruit.
The botanical foundation is intentionally spare: juniper, angelica and coriander support the strawberries. Juniper supplies a clean pine note, angelica gives the palate a dry root structure, and coriander introduces citrus-spice lift. Against that background, each berry can contribute a different shade. The aroma recalls freshly cut strawberry rather than boiled sweets, with floral airiness from Awayuki and Pearl White followed by the fuller, riper tone of Kotoka.
On the palate, red fruit appears first, then the gin tightens around juniper and coriander. The texture is smooth but not syrupy, and the 44% strength keeps the finish precise. A soft floral note lingers beside strawberry skin and a restrained peppery warmth. The most appealing feature is the balance between fragility and structure: the fruit feels vivid, yet the roots and seeds prevent the bottle from becoming a strawberry liqueur in disguise.
Serve 4 cl with 10 cl of Fever-Tree Indian Tonic Water over large clear ice. One thin fresh strawberry slice is enough to echo the three Japanese varieties without adding unnecessary sweetness. Add the tonic slowly and stir once. A neutral, dry mixer is preferable to an elderflower or strongly flavoured tonic, which would blur the distinctions between pale floral fruit, ripe berry and the gin's clean juniper backbone.

Strawberry SliceFill a chilled balloon glass with large clear ice cubes.
Pour 4 cl of AWAYUKI Gin, add 10 cl of Fever-Tree Indian Tonic Water slowly, and stir once.
Add exactly one thin fresh strawberry slice against the inside of the glass.
